CHOCOLATE MOUSSE ROULADE RECIPE

Steps:
- 1) Preheat oven to 375 degrees. Butter a jelly roll pan (10x15). Line bottom and sides with wax paper. Butter and flour the paper. Set aside. 2)In top of double boiler, melt chocolate with the coffee. Set aside to cool slightly. 3) Beat egg yolks for 4-5 minutes until light lemon coloured. Add half the sugar and continue to beat at high speed for an additional 5 minutes until very thick. On lowest speed add the melted chocolate and then the cocoa, beating only until smooth. 4)In large bowl, beat the whites with the salt until they begin to thicken. Add the remaining sugar and continue beating until the whites hold a shape and are stiff but not dry. Fold the whites and chocolate together. Turn into prepared pan, handling lightly. Spread level and place in the oven. 5) While the cake is baking (about 25-30 minutes) wet and wring out a smooth kitchen towel. When top of cake springs back when lightly touched, remove from oven. Working quickly, cut around sides of cake if sticking to sides of pan and turn out onto prepared towel. Carefully peel off wax paper and starting at long side, roll the cake and towel together. Place on a rack to cool. It must be completely cool to fill. 6) The mousse: While the cake is baking, prepare the mousse. In the top of a double boiler, melt the chocolate and coffee. Remove from heat and set aside to cool slightly. Then whisk in butter in bits, making sure the mixture is not too hot to melt the butter. Let it cool completely until it is the texture of thick cream. 7) When the mixture has cooled, stir in the yolks, one at a time until thoroughly blended. 8) Beat egg whites until thick and foamy. Add the 1 tb icing sugar and continue beating until they hold a shape and are stiff, but not dry. Fold the whites and chocolate mixture together and chill until mousse is quite thick yet spreadable. 9) Unroll the roulade. Spread generously with the mousse and roll up again. The roulade may be refrigerated at this time for a short while to solidify or for several hours. Remove at least 1/2 hour before serving. Sprinkle with confectioners sugar and slice on the angle for serving. *Serve with mocha whipped cream or coffee custard
CHOCOLATE ROULADE

Steps:
- Place rack in center of oven, and heat oven to 350 degrees.
- Butter an 11-by-17-inch jelly-roll pan or a 12-by-17 1/2-inch sheet pan, and line with parchment paper.
- In a small saucepan, heat 1 cup cream to a simmer.
- Add chocolate, reduce heat, and whisk until chocolate is melted.
- As soon as mixture is a uniform dark color, remove from heat and let cool for a few minutes.
- Whip egg whites and 2 tablespoons sugar to stiff, glossy peaks, about 1 1/2 minutes.
- Whisk one-quarter of the egg-white mixture into the chocolate mixture.
- Gently fold chocolate mixture back into the original egg-white mixture, and mix until smooth and well combined.
- Pour batter into the prepared pan, and spread it in an even layer with a rubber spatula.
- Bake until cake is set and puffy, 10 to 12 minutes.
- Transfer to a wire rack, and cool to room temperature.
- Lift parchment paper to remove cake from pan, and set it on work surface with long side facing edge of table.
- Using a fine-mesh sieve, lightly dust cake with cocoa powder.
- For the crème chantilly, whip the remaining 1 cup cream with the remaining 1 1/2 tablespoons sugar, the vanilla, and cognac.
- Spread evenly over entire surface of cake.
- Roll the cake lengthwise, starting at a point 2 to 3 inches over the crème chantilly.
- Roll cake another few inches, pressing against parchment paper to make a tight spiral.
- Gently peel parchment paper off as cake layer rolls away.
- Complete the roll, stopping at the far edge of the parchment paper.
- Tuck the loose parchment paper around and underneath the cylinder so it is well wrapped and can be moved easily.
- Serve immediately, or refrigerate for up to 4 hours.
- When ready to serve, transfer roulade to serving platter.
- Remove parchment paper, gently rolling cake into center of platter, with seam on bottom.
- (If roll has slumped or twisted, lay a piece of plastic over top and sides, and reshape with hands.) With a sharp knife, trim both ends of roll crosswise or on a diagonal.
- Dust top with confectioners’ sugar and cocoa powder, and garnish with seasonal fruit.
- To serve, cut the roll into 1-inch-thick slices, and lay flat on dessert plates; top with additional crème chantilly if desired.
